Concerts in the Park series announces artists, invites community

7/20/2007
Parker’s annual Concerts in the Park series continues this year with free music and free ice cream every Sunday in August from 1 to 3 p.m. in O’Brien Park. This family-friendly concert series is organized through the Town of Parker Cultural Commission and features a different Colorado band each week. Concertgoers enjoy free ice cream during the shows courtesy of Parker Water and Sanitation. Pack a picnic to enjoy under O’Brien’s huge shade trees, and let Parker Water supply dessert!

The 2007 series kicks off Aug. 5 with the Denver Municipal Band’s 17-piece jazz ensemble. The Denver Municipal Band was founded in the late 1860s and is the oldest professional concert band in the United States. They have performed free summer outdoor concerts throughout the Denver Metro region for over a century.

Aug. 12, O’Brien Park will be filled with the sound of steel guitars and heartbreak when Mario and the Durango band take the stage. From Merle Haggard to Kenny Chesney to their own originals, this five piece band will get you moving!

Week three of the concert series, Aug. 19, features Beatle tribute band The Fables. Enjoy an afternoon playing Beatles Trivia and learning a little about the songs that made them famous. “Imagine” dancing and singing in the park to this great group!

On Aug. 26, Kantankerous delivers its own brand of classic bluegrass and good-timin’ mountain music with a repertoire stretching from Bill Monroe to Oh Brother, Where Art Thou. The group features close vocal harmonies and cookin’ instrumental solos that spotlight traditional fiddle tunes and hard driving banjo breakdowns, mixed with heartfelt ballads and glorious gospel arrangements.
